The article is devoted to the areas of diplomacy of the European Union, which are closely related to the human factor and the principles of human rights, tolerance and culture of peace. Particular attention is paid to theoretical and methodological problems of a new model of diplomacy, to the analysis of the concept of “humanitarian diplomacy” combined with the concept of “soft power.” The question is raised that modern humanitarian diplomacy is not limited to the provision of humanitarian assistance, but includes the protection of rights and freedoms, assistance to vulnerable persons, educational and cultural cooperation, social programs, and peacekeeping. The main directions, principles and tools of the EU humanitarian diplomacy are considered. It is shown that humanitarian aid and civil protection in different regions of the world is a priority direction. Other areas of humanitarian diplomacy, including the protection of human rights, cultural relations and intercivilizational dialogue, “vaccine diplomacy,” are also under consideration. It is noted that activities of the EU in all areas of its foreign policy without exception is based on the promotion of human rights. The authors conclude that in the 21st century the EU humanitarian diplomacy is an effective tool of global dialogue, necessary for sustainable development and peaceful resolution of conflicts.
